Оцінка моделі є вирішальним кроком у процесі розробки моделей машинного навчання. Він передбачає оцінку прогнозної ефективності моделі за допомогою різних статистичних і аналітичних методів. Це дозволяє вченим, дослідникам та інженерам зрозуміти, наскільки добре працює модель, і внести необхідні коригування для підвищення її точності та ефективності.
Історія виникнення модельної оцінки та перші згадки про неї
Оцінка моделі була фундаментальною концепцією в статистиці та математиці протягом століть. Однак впровадження обчислювальних методів у 20-му столітті проклало шлях для більш досконалих методів оцінювання. Поява машинного навчання в 1950-х роках підкреслила важливість оцінки моделей не лише на відповідність історичним даним, але й на їхню прогнозну ефективність на невідомих даних.
Детальна інформація про оцінку моделі
Оцінка моделі — це багатогранний процес, який включає кілька ключових кроків і методологій. Деякі важливі аспекти оцінки моделі включають:
- Навчально-тестовий спліт: Розподіл даних на навчальні та тестові набори для перевірки передбачуваної потужності моделі.
- Перехресна перевірка: Багаторазове розділення даних для отримання більш надійної оцінки продуктивності моделі.
- Вибір метрики: Вибір правильних показників, таких як точність, точність, запам’ятовування, F1-оцінка тощо, на основі конкретної проблеми, що вирішується.
- Компроміс зміщення та дисперсії: Збалансування здатності моделі відповідати навчальним даним без переобладнання або недооблаштування.
Внутрішня структура оцінки моделі
Оцінка моделі працює, дотримуючись набору встановлених процедур:
- Поділ даних: Набір даних розділено на набори для навчання, перевірки та тестування.
- Тренування моделі: Модель навчається на навчальному наборі даних.
- Перевірка: Модель оцінюється за набором даних перевірки, а гіперпараметри налаштовуються.
- Тестування: Остаточна продуктивність моделі оцінюється на тестовому наборі даних.
- Аналіз результатів: Щоб зрозуміти сильні та слабкі сторони моделі, використовуються різні показники та візуалізації.
Аналіз ключових характеристик моделі оцінки
Основні функції оцінювання моделі включають:
- Об'єктивність: Надання неупереджених оцінок продуктивності.
- Міцність: Пропонуючи надійні результати в різних наборах даних і доменах.
- Комплексний аналіз: Врахування багатьох аспектів, таких як точність, швидкість, масштабованість тощо.
- Адаптивність: Дозволяє оцінювати різні типи моделей, від лінійної регресії до глибокого навчання.
Типи оцінки моделі
Існують різні типи оцінки моделі, залежно від типу проблеми, і їх можна класифікувати як:
Тип проблеми | Метрики оцінювання |
---|---|
Класифікація | Точність, точність, пригадування |
регресія | RMSE, MAE, R² Оцінка |
Кластеризація | Оцінка силуету, індекс Девіса-Болдіна |
Способи використання модельного оцінювання, проблеми та їх вирішення
Модель оцінки використовується в різних сферах, як-от фінанси, охорона здоров’я, маркетинг тощо. Деякі поширені проблеми та рішення включають:
- Переобладнання: Вирішується за допомогою таких методів, як перехресна перевірка та регулярізація.
- Класовий дисбаланс: Вирішується за допомогою метрик, чутливих до дисбалансу, таких як F1-оцінка або за допомогою методів повторної вибірки.
- Висока дисперсія: Можна пом’якшити, зібравши більше даних або використовуючи простіші моделі.
Основні характеристики та інші порівняння
Особливість | Оцінка моделі | Традиційні статистичні методи |
---|---|---|
Фокус | Прогнозування | Пояснення |
Використані методи | Машинне навчання | Перевірка гіпотез |
Обчислювальна складність | Високий | Низький |
Перспективи та технології майбутнього, пов'язані з оцінкою моделей
З розвитком штучного інтелекту та машинного навчання оцінювання моделей продовжуватиме розвиватися. Потенційні майбутні напрямки включають:
- Автоматизоване машинне навчання (AutoML): Автоматизація всього процесу розробки та оцінки моделі.
- Пояснений ШІ: Надання більшої інформації про те, як моделі роблять прогнози.
- Оцінка в реальному часі: Дозволяє безперервний моніторинг та оцінку моделей.
Як проксі-сервери можна використовувати або пов’язувати з оцінкою моделі
Проксі-сервери, такі як ті, що надаються OneProxy, можуть допомогти в оцінці моделі, забезпечуючи безпечний і анонімний збір даних, покращуючи конфіденційність і зменшуючи упередження в наборах даних. Вони полегшують доступ до різноманітних джерел даних, забезпечуючи надійну оцінку та моніторинг ефективності.
Пов'язані посилання
- Scikit-Learn: Оцінка моделі
- TensorFlow: оцінка та налаштування моделі
- OneProxy: проксі-сервери для збору даних
Оцінка моделі є динамічною та важливою сферою сучасної аналітики. Розуміючи різні техніки, показники та застосування, компанії та дослідники можуть приймати більш обґрунтовані рішення та створювати ефективніші та ефективніші моделі.